[STD] & [IND] Series new ball valves: revolutionary design and unrivaled performance

Cepex is launching two completely new series of ball valves: [STD] Series, targeting water and irrigation markets, and [IND] Series, which have been developed to offer fluid control solutions to the industrial and water treatment markets.

[STD] Series
The new ball valve design is the result of Cepex’s 30 years of experience and know-how in thermoplastic piping systems.
Developed with the following principles in mind: highest quality, long term reliability, safety in operation, ergonomy & environment-friendly.
Completely made in plastic: body, ball, shaft and connectors in PVC-U.
Ergonomic handle with rubber anti-slide surface.
Threaded seal-carrier and handle built-in tool for torque adjustment.

[IND] Series
The new [IND] Series are available in several thermoplastic materials in order to offer the right valve for every application: PVC-U, PVC-C, PP-H, PVDF and ABS.
Ergonomic operator-friendly handle made of high resistance PP & soft rubber anti-slide surface for better grip and safer operation.
Features a built in locking device, which prevents the system from unauthorized operations.
Integrated fastening system.
Handle built-in tool for easy adjustment of the threaded seal carrier (ball torque).
Electric or pneumatic actuators are easily set up thanks to a new high resistance mounting clamp.

New ranges of butterfly valves

Cepex is launching two new series of butterfly valves to offer solutions for every market: Industrial Series (from D63 to D315) and Standard Series (from D63 to D225).

Industrial Series
One piece body in PP-GF.
Disc available in several thermoplastics: PVC-U, PVC-C, PP-H, PVDF or ABS.
Stainless steel shaft.
Built in lockout feature included in the lever handle.
Ideally suited for industrial, water treatment or water distribution applications.
Available with gear box, electric or pneumatic actuators.


Standard Series

One piece body in PVC-U.
Zinc plated steel shaft.
Built in lockout feature included in the lever handle.
Ideally suited for irrigation installations or swimming pools.

Butterfly valve D315

Following its efforts to expand the product ranges to try to arrive to as many markets as possible, Cepex has developed the new butterfly valve D315 - DN300 - 12".

Made of thermoplastic material, heavy duty construction and corrosion free. High impact & UV stabilized, stands up to the most demanding applications.
Working pressure: PN 10 (150 p.s.i.)
Light, easy to install and offering reduced handling, labor, freight and installation costs.
One piece body, ensures a long life without filtration problems. PP-GR body, excellent mechanical and environmental strenght.
New disc design ensuring low torque and low pressure loss. Available in PVC-U (PVC-C, PP-H, PVDF or ABS available upon request), high abrasion resistant.
Full body liner seal, low torque thanks to special antifriction rings. Material: EPDM or FPM.
Stainless steel stem for top performance (without fluid contact).
Available with gear box, electric or pneumatic actuation.

New valve boxes range
PRO Series

Cepex has created a new generation of valve boxes made of highimpact polypropylene for underground irrigation systems; it offers a high protection to underground valves and other irrigation or control equipment where easy access for maintenance and control is crucial.

Furthermore of the qualities offered in the traditional Cepex valve boxes, in the Pro series we can find lots of advantages that makes it better, like: new design more modern and functional, built-in space for control module systems, factory pierced slots for pipe and beveled covers.

Also is posible to acquire optionally aditional accesories which makes more complete this range, a frost proof accessory to avoid frozen weather and a base grid to protect the base of the valve box.

Cepexflex

PVC Flexible Hose

Cepex introduces its new family of high-quality PVC flexible hose products, offering more flexibility, lighter weight, and higher strength than any other product on the market. The new hose has smooth exterior and interior surfaces to facilitate fluid flow, and a spiral reinforcement that makes it more rigid. It is available in white and grey.

PVC flexible hose products are especially well-suited to hydro-sanitary applications, filtration of swimming pools, hydrotherapy installations, and drainage.

Outer diameters are sized for assembly with both PVC fittings (solvent socket couplings) and PP fittings (compression couplings), making this product compatible with most of Cepex' line of products. PVC flexible hoses are highly resistant to both residual waters and a wide range of chemicals. They can withstand operating temperatures between –10º C and +55º C (14º F and 131º F) and pressures at the attachment point of up to 30 bar (435 psi), as well as a vacuum pressure of 350 mbar (5.1 psi).

“Compact Series” Ball Valves

Cepex introduces a new line of compact ball valves made of PVC-U and supplied with EPDM O-rings and seats. They are available in sizes ranging from D16 to D63 (3/8 to 2 in) in both solvent socket and threaded versions. Maximum working pressure is 10 bar (150 psi).

This valve is the perfect option when both high performance and low cost are required. A great choice for irrigation systems or anywhere where maintenance-free installations are needed thanks to its compact molded body and one-piece ball and stem set. Its all plastic construction makes it corrosion free and highly resistant to abrasion.

“Compact Series” valves are available in DIN/Metric standards. Threaded versions are supplied with BSP female threads.

Cepex PE 100

Butt welding and Electrofusion fittings

Cepex introduces a complete range of solutions for PE 100 piping applications: butt fusion and electrofusion fittings, as well as welding equipment and valves.

PE 100 is known for its unique properties, which make it ideally suited for several applications. It is an elastic, lightweight, and tough material, with high thermal, chemical, and impact resistance. These characteristics ensure reliable, fast, and low-cost installations.

In order to maximize the benefit to our customers, Cepex is introducing a wide range of butt fusion and electrofusion fittings:

Butt fusion fittings: available from D25 to D315 in the following designs: 90º elbows, 45º elbows, 30º elbows, 90º tees, 90º reducing tees, caps, reducing bushes, and flange adaptors. Butt fusion fittings are available in SDR 11 (16 bar) and SDR 17 (10 bar) versions.

Electrofusion fittings: available from D20 to D315 in the following designs: 90º elbows, 45º elbows, equal tees, sockets, and male/female adaptors.

PE 100 fittings can withstand operating temperatures between -40º C and +100º C (-40º F to +212º F). They are very easy to install using butt fusion and electrofusion welding equipment, which is also offered by Cepex.

Typical applications include water distribution pipelines, waste water handling, water treatment plants, the chemical industry, aquaculture systems, irrigation facilities, and swimming pool installations.

Knife Gate Valves

New PVC Valve Products

Cepex introduces new PVC-U knife gate valves available in D50 and D63 sizes. These valves are designed for applications where the operating pressures do not exceed 3.5 bar (51 psi).

They are light weight, open and close quickly and smoothly, and require minimal space for installation.

They also include a safety latch to lock them in the open or closed position.

The valves are available in several connection designs: female solvent sockets, male and female threaded sockets, and spigots for pipe connections.

Diaphragm Valves

Cepex introduces a new range of diaphragm valves designed specifically for industrial piping and water treatment applications. These new valves offer a high-technology solution and are available in two versions: manual and pneumatically-actuated.

Their unique characteristics make them particularly well-suited for water treatment applications, for use within the chemical and pharmaceutical industries, and for other industrial equipment installations:

Available in sizes from D20 to D63 (½ to 2 in); manual design available up to D110 (4 in) upon request.
Several connection styles for a broad range of applications (male solvent sockets and three-pieces couplings).
Working pressure 10 bar.
Opening limiter and visual position indicator.
Diaphragm-actuated operation.• Designed to withstand operating temperatures between +5º C and +60º C (+41º F and +140º F).
Body in PVC-U and diaphragm in EPDM.

Performance™ Series PP Compression Fittings:

New look & more features

Cepex introduces their improved range of PP compression fittings for PE pressure piping applications. The complete range, from 16 to 110 mm (16-63 PN 16 / 75-110 PN 10), is available in the following configurations: tees, tees with male or female threaded connections, reducing tees, elbows, elbows with male or female threaded connections, couplings, reducing couplings, male/female adaptors, and plugs.

As with all Cepex products, Performance™ Series PP Compression Fittings have been tested and approved by the world's premier certification institutes. They are the only PP compression fittings certified by TÜV Product Service.

The most significant improvements applied to the product family are as follows:

Superior Reliability. The O-ring seat has been tilted 20º. This allows the O-ring to press directly against the pipe when the fitting is tightened for a more watertight seal.

Ease of Installation. Interior guides have been included to prevent the pipe from turning during assembly. In addition, the split ring opening has been optimized to make pipe insertion even easier, enabling quick insertion without the need to disassemble the nut from the fitting.

Additional Standards. The products are also available in ASTM/NPT standards and are NSF-certified for drinking water distribution.

New Look. A polished modern design is the result of both improved internal components and a new external appearance for the fittings, which are readily recognized by their blue connectors.

Universal Transition Fitting

Cepex launches its new Universal Transition Fittings which provide the ability to connect from metric polyethylene pipe to any other recognized pipe material, both metal (copper, lead, galvanized steel) and plastic (PVC, imperial PE, PP). These fittings are a new addition to the Performance™ Series family of PP compression fittings.

Fast and Easy Connections. Connect by simply inserting the pipe and then tightening the nut. No special tool is required for assembly and there is no need to disassemble the fitting prior to installation (the O-ring is seated only when the nut is tightened, allowing clearance for the pipe to be easily inserted).

Flexibility. Designed to cover a wide range of pipe sizes (one fitting covers 6 mm in pipe diameters), which reduces cost and stock levels.

Reliability. The higher the internal pressure, the tighter the split ring seals the connection, increasing the fitting's dependability. Top quality raw materials provide high impact and corrosion resistance.

Versions. Universal x PE metric and Universal x Universal. A kit is also available which converts any PE metric inlet into a Universal inlet, enabling compatibility with any Cepex Performance™ Series product: elbows, tees, etc.

Sizes. Currently available for any size between 15 and 21 mm for the Universal inlet (20, 25, and 32 mm for the PE inlet). 21-27 mm and 27-35 mm sizes will be available soon.

Pressure rating. PN 10 (at 20ºC).
